Greptile Summary

This PR hardens the Windows 11 interactive test evidence pipeline to make trace output deterministic across multi-tab sessions. It introduces a process-lifetime atomic ownership model for render and termio trace paths, so only the initial surface can write evidence; later tab teardown cannot overwrite it.

  • Zig trace ownership: render_trace_file_claimed and output_trace_file_claimed global atomics are added; claimTracePath frees the allocation immediately when the claim fails, and each new initWithClaimedPath entry-point is covered by an isolated unit test.
  • PowerShell harness stabilization: Find-SurfaceWindow/Test-SurfaceWindow/Activate-TabButton now verify parent, class, visibility, and control-ID identity instead of re-discovering by index; runner provenance validation gains version-floor enforcement (≥ 2.327.1) and typed integer parsing to eliminate silent cast failures.
  • Workflow and artifact changes: upload-artifact is bumped to v6.0.0 with include-hidden-files: true, and the evidence path switches from a runner.temp glob to the workspace .sandbox/win11 tree to capture the actual hidden log directory.

Confidence Score: 5/5

Safe to merge; all Zig changes are gated behind diagnostic environment variables and have no effect on production terminal behavior when those variables are unset.

The atomic claim mechanism in both win32.zig and Termio.zig is straightforward and correctly scoped to diagnostic trace paths only. Unit tests for the claim logic use local atomic variables, keeping them isolated from the process-global flags. The PowerShell harness improvements replace fragile index-based window selection with HWND-stable, multi-check identity validation. Provenance parsing improvements eliminate silent type-cast mismatches. No production code paths are altered.

No files require special attention. The runner root derivation in assert-interactive-runner.ps1 (Split-Path twice from RUNNER_TEMP) is an implicit structural assumption about the self-hosted runner layout, but the PR description confirms it was validated end-to-end on the target runner.

This closes a real, subtle bypass in the provenance object-shape check:

  1. The actual gap. ConvertFrom-Json (without -NoEnumerate) silently unwraps a single-element JSON array into its inner object. That meant a provenance file shaped as [{...}] (an array wrapping one object) would previously pass $provenance -isnot [pscustomobject] after unwrapping — a genuine validation bypass for a malformed/malicious provenance root. Multi-element arrays were already caught; only the single-element case slipped through.
  2. The fix is correct. -NoEnumerate now preserves the JSON root's true shape (array stays an array, even with one element), and the check is restated as $null -eq $provenance -or $provenance.GetType() -ne [System.Management.Automation.PSCustomObject], which now correctly rejects an unwrapped-array-turned-object result since the object never gets unwrapped in the first place.
  3. Contract updates match the code verbatim — I confirmed both new Assert-WorkflowContract patterns (ConvertFrom-Json -NoEnumerate and the GetType() -ne [System.Management.Automation.PSCustomObject] literal) against the actual file content.
  4. The inline live self-test is a meaningful addition, not decorative. It runs ConvertFrom-Json -NoEnumerate against both a single-object and a single-element-array literal on the actual PowerShell runtime executing the verification suite, and throws if the root-kind distinction doesn't hold — this guards against relying on an assumption about -NoEnumerate behavior that could differ across PowerShell versions/editions.
  5. The Assert-WorkflowContractAbsent pattern tightening is precise and doesn't false-positive. I regex-tested the new pattern (^\s*\[version\]\s+\$MinimumRunnerVersion\b) against the actual assert-interactive-runner.ps1 content — it correctly does not match the legitimate $minimumRunnerVersion = [version]'2.327.1' assignment (different token order: type-before-variable declaration vs. variable-assignment-with-cast), so no risk of the contract falsely flagging existing, correct code.

  1. The contract-binding fix is real, not cosmetic. The prior "preserves the JSON root kind" check matched the bare substring ConvertFrom-Json -NoEnumerate anywhere in the file. I confirmed there's exactly one such occurrence today (Line 117, the provenance-parsing statement), but that pattern would have silently kept "passing" even if -NoEnumerate were later added to an unrelated pipeline elsewhere while the provenance line itself regressed. The new pattern anchors to the full literal statement — $provenance = Get-Content -LiteralPath $provenancePaths[0].FullName -Raw | ConvertFrom-Json -NoEnumerate — so the contract now verifies the specific line that matters, not just the flag's presence somewhere in the file. Confirmed via direct regex match against the actual file content.
  2. New #requires -Version 7.1 and its matching contract are correctly placed and verified. It's the true first line of check-accessibility-evidence.ps1 (a valid position for a #requires statement), and the new Assert-WorkflowContract pattern ((?m)^#requires -Version 7\.1\s*$) matches it exactly.
  3. Checked for PowerShell-7.1-specific syntax (??, ?., &&/|| pipeline chains) in the script — none found. -NoEnumerate on ConvertFrom-Json has existed since PowerShell 6.0, so this floor is a conservative safety pin rather than a functional necessity, and it fails closed (throws on load) rather than silently degrading if unmet.
